#14d8c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14d8c0 is composed of 7.8% red, 84.7%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.1%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 172.7 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 46.3%. #14d8c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#00b181.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#14d8c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14d8c0 has RGB values of R:20, G:216,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1366208.

Shades and Tints of #14d8c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eefdfb is the lightest one.
